Beacons Park is favored by families and retirees due to its convenient proximity to the town center's amenities, public transport options, and scenic walking paths in nearby wooded areas like The Groves. Brecon itself is embedded in picturesque landscapes within Bannau Brycheiniog National Park, offering various shopping venues, leisure facilities including a cinema and theatre, educational institutions from primary through secondary levels, and accessible transport links to Cardiff, Swansea, and Hereford. Furthermore, Abergavenny railway station lies within 20 miles for those commuting beyond these borders.
